WARNING: DO NOT OPERATE UNIT UNLESS ALL FILTERS ARE IN PLACE.

 

RESETTING MICROPROCESSOR AFTER FILTER(S) HAVE BEEN REPLACED 
Resetting Microprocessor After FILTER Replacement ,  

WHILE “Service Filters” Led is SOLID 

1- 

Ensure motor access door is closed 

2- 

Plug power back to the unit 

3- 

When you Press “POWER”, MOTOR WILL START, “Service FILTER(s)” Led stays SOLID 

4- 

While motor is operating, press & hold SPEED UP & DN simultaneously until unit BEEPS 

 

(hold for 10+ seconds, when beeping continuously, release) 

5- 

In this condition, “System ON” Led is FLASHING, “Service Filters” led is SOLID 

6- 

Press SPEED DN until “Service Filters” Led is FLASHING and system is BEEPING continuously 

7- 

Press & HOLD POWER button while “Service Filters” is FLASHING & BEEPING continuously 

 

Release, when it stops BEEPING 

8- 

Led will be OFF and unit will be ready to operate again

BLOWER MAINTENANCE 

The system includes (2) Brushless hi Vacuum motors, designed to operate for approximately 20000 operating hours. 
Motors are located behind the hinged lower door on the side of the unit when facing the control panel & filter access door. 

      

 

 

 

  

 

 

 

 

View of motors once lower door is opened. 

 
 
 
 
 
 

Filter Bags (6 required) 

AG149, kit of 6 WHITE bags 
or 
AG259-06, kit of 6 YELLOW bags 

 
HEPA Filter 2 X  (F022) 

 located at bottom below the filters, behind front access door 
  (remove plastic around HEPA filter before starting unit)
